Ultrasounds effect on heat transfer enhancement of nitrogen: results of an experimental study.
Number: pap. 034
Author(s) : DALLAIS A., TIANJARA N., YOUBI-IDRISSI M., et al.
Summary
This paper deals with the experimental characterization of the impact of applying ultrasounds to a liquid nitrogen bath on the efficiency of heat transfer within liquid nitrogen. A specific experimental set-up was put together to measure heat transfer coefficients. Experimental results show clearly a net enhancement of the average HTC within liquid nitrogen after the application of an ultrasonic field. The enhancement can be as high as 33% and depends on many parameters, the main ones being ultrasonic power and source location.
